CVE-2023-52218

WordPress WooCommerce Tranzila Gateway Plugin <= 1.0.8 is vulnerable to PHP Object Injection

WooCommerce Tranzila Gateway <= 1.0.8 - Unauthenticated PHP Object Injection

Deserialization of Untrusted Data vulnerability in Anton Bond Woocommerce Tranzila Payment Gateway.This issue affects Woocommerce Tranzila Payment Gateway: from n/a through 1.0.8.
Mögliche Gegenmaßnahme
Woocommerce Tranzila Payment Gateway: No known patch available. Please review the vulnerability's details in depth and employ mitigations based on your organization's risk tolerance. It may be best to uninstall the affected software and find a replacement.

CWE-502 Deserialization of Untrusted Data

The product deserializes untrusted data without sufficiently ensuring that the resulting data will be valid.
